WebThe California Schoolyard Forest System℠ — launched in June 2024 —became the first state in the new National Schoolyard Forest System℠. This initiative seeks to increase tree canopy on public school grounds across California to shade and protect pre-K-12 students from extreme heat and rising temperatures due to climate change. Sharon Danks is the founder and director of Green Schoolyards America. Since 1999, Sharon’s professional work and passion have focused on transforming school grounds into vibrant public spaces that reflect and enhance local ecology, nurture children, and engage the community. WebGreen Schoolyards America envisions a future in which public school grounds are used strategically to improve the well-being of children, their communities, and the urban environment at the same time. For children, living schoolyards provide hands-on, outdoor learning areas that work across the curriculum and across grade levels.

WebOn October 4, 2024, Green Schoolyards America, the California Department of Forestry and Fire Protection (CAL FIRE), the California Department of Education (CDE), and Ten Strands hosted an hour-long webinar to launch the California Schoolyard Forest System℠. We invite you to watch the recording to learn more about the initiative.
